Korsakoff's disease in the ICD-10-CM Index ICD-10-CM

The main term Korsakoff's (Wernicke) disease, psychosis or syndrome (alcoholic) carries 6 index entries pointing to 3 ICD-10-CM codes. The default entry is F10.96, the code the bare main term maps to; every indented line below refines the term by site, cause, or type. Verify any candidate code in the Tabular List before using it.

Index Entries Under Korsakoff's disease 6 entries · 3 codes

Korsakoff's (Wernicke) disease, psychosis or syndrome (alcoholic) F10.96
with dependence F10.26
drug-induced
due to drug abuse see Abuse, drug, by type, with amnestic disorder
due to drug dependence see Dependence, drug, by type, with amnestic disorder
nonalcoholic F04
